Transaction 39e138a230e83f9dcea4666fc335d031f908c9344303926a44dd8d55b33cbc89
1 Input
1 Output
-
39e138a230e83f9dcea4666fc335d031f908c9344303926a44dd8d55b33cbc89:0
- value
- 23460
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 720269c2b9c641bf9bf32ca4497cfcfb1394963a OP_EQUAL
- address
- 3C5qr5ZZb7V1rVrCgue9da17HPnE5e4aA4